Customer Objective
Install a sage green Shaker-style kitchen in an assisted living property in Bath, with quartz worktops, integrated appliances, and a peninsula with breakfast bar.
Scope of Work
- Installation of sage green Shaker-style base and wall units
- Fitting of cream quartz worktops with matching full-height splashback
- Installation of black glass induction hob
- Fitting of integrated extractor hood in upper cabinetry
- Installation of built-in AEG oven and microwave in tall housing
- Fitting of white undermount sink with chrome swan-neck tap
- Construction of peninsula with curved breakfast bar end
- Fitting of antique brass cup handles and round knobs
- Installation of LED under-cabinet lighting
Challenges
Every kitchen installation presents its own set of practical challenges. For this project in Bath, the key considerations were:
- Working within an L-shaped layout with a peninsula that required precise corner fitting
- Coordinating the sage green cabinetry with the cream quartz worktops and brass hardware
- Ensuring the integrated AEG appliances sat flush within the cabinetry
How We Handled It
Base units were levelled individually before the quartz worktops were measured and cut
The peninsula was constructed with a curved end to create a breakfast bar
Appliances were checked for alignment within their housings before final fixing
